We help you connect with the best tutor for your particular needs while offering flexible scheduling to fit your busy life.There are few subjects in school that are more important to understand fully before moving onto a more advanced course than math. Every math class teaches number rules and concepts that the next course builds upon. For this reason, getting a passing grade in an early math class while not fully understanding what was taught could lead to poor progress in later math courses.
